Vibrations and energy distribution in inhomogeneous rods with elastic and viscous boundary conditions

Abstract: A novel approach for solving the equations describing the longitudinalvibration of functionally graded rods with viscous and elastic boundaryconditions is proposed. The characteristic equation of the system is derivedand a homotopy method is applied to compute the eigenvalues and mode shapesfor any type of boundary condition, including fixed, free, elastic and/orviscous.
